Research Associate (all genders) - Chromatography and Mass Spectrometry

Are you ready to join our high-caliber Omics Research Team within Translational Sciences of the RED CVRI Cluster as a Research Assistant (all genders) specializing in Chromatography and Mass Spectrometry? In this pivotal role, you will leverage state-of-the-art research equipment, methodologies, and materials to discover and validate new biomarkers, making a significant contribution to the molecular understanding of diseases.

YOUR T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ES

* You receive, sort, and register samples in compliance with Good Clinical Practice (GCP) and Good Research Practice (GRP)

* Preparing biofluids and tissue samples for LC-MS analysis is part of your daily work

* You develop and execute methods for sample analysis using both targeted and untargeted LC-MS acquisition techniques

* Adhering to and enhancing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s), HSE protocols, and internal working procedures is second nature to you

* You review data and prepare reports in accordance with templates and SOPs

* Coordinating maintenance and repairs of laboratory equipment with service technicians falls within your responsibilities

* You calibrate laboratory instruments to ensure optimal performance

* Maintaining an accurate inventory of instruments and samples is part of your role

* You actively engage in process improvement initiatives

* Ensuring a clean and organized workplace is a matter of course for you

* You contribute to the creation and review of task-related documentation and processes
